    Great Lakes Radio News UpdateMARQUETTE, MI – (Great Lakes Radio News)Hearings scheduled for this week against a couple charged with torturing and abusing a teen boy in Delta County will be reset.

    The boy’s mother has waived her right to a hearing within 14 days. A lawyer for the woman’s boyfriend says his hearing scheduled for today will not be held either.

    46-year old Susan Bardo and 47-year old Carl Pellinen were arrested earlier this month after officials removed her 15-year-old son from their home in Escanaba. Both are charged with first-degree child abuse, first-degree criminal sexual conduct, and torture.

    Police went to the home earlier this month because a relative of the boy asked officials to check on the child’s welfare. Police found the teen living upstairs in an 8-by-10-foot room made from tarps that he was rarely allowed to leave.

    No court date has been rescheduled. Bardo and Pellinen remain lodged in the Delta County jail without bond. Each face up to life in prison if convicted.

    The teen is now under the care of Child Protective Services.
